What David didn't say at the meeting was that our neighbour also 
received a call, after having voted.  So that was potentially 5 voters 
in two houses who could have been misled.  We asked our neighbour if she 
would report it, but she just didn't think about it, didn't know who to 
call etc.  I was really curious though, so I googled right after we got 
the phone call and found that even before the polls closed, there were 
numerous reports of false polling information in this general area.
